As a long-time media trainer and broadcast consultant, Ms.
Davalos shows clients how to exude confidence, demonstrate
authority, and take control of an interview. As a seasoned
television producer for ABC, NBC, and Chronicle Broadcasting,
she knows how to make an interview memorable, fresh and marketable.
Davalos has developed programs for PBS, produced Infomercials
for advertising agencies, and provided support for major network
shows, like Dateline, Primetime Live, World News Tonight and
60 minutes.
